According to Google support. If you want to learn about Chromebook security, all the details are here https://www.chromium.org/chromium-os/chromiumos-design-docs/security-overview The disk is always encrypted. Only the signed-in user can access their profile data. There is no administrator account that can access everything. I have seen other posts that say that only the user data is encrypted and that the OS is no encrypted. That would make since for performance. Note that my experience has been that data stored on external media is not encrypted and is shareable between users.
